WebFranklin D. Roosevelt was born in Hyde Park, New York on January 30, 1882. He was the son of James Roosevelt and Sara Delano Roosevelt. WebBorn in 1882 at Hyde Park, New York–now a national historic site–he attended Harvard University and Columbia Law School. On St. Patrick’s Day, 1905, he married Eleanor Roosevelt. WebApr 12, 2024 · Franklin Delano Roosevelt died April 12, 1945, at his retreat in Warm Springs, Georgia, and was transported back to Washington via a funeral train.
